Transaction 7e761999422760bb56b070f5846d8a7cb10d9f78efe8f54da60c81ebcbcc798b

2 Input
1 Outputs
  • 7e761999422760bb56b070f5846d8a7cb10d9f78efe8f54da60c81ebcbcc798b:0
  • value  21180845
    address  1HsfpGfvgWPMX73CfQ5YkcfYRGzMn87arA